One of the easiest ways to make Christmas snowflakes is by using white paper. Start by folding a square sheet of paper in half diagonally to form a triangle. Then, fold it in half twice more, keeping the triangle shape intact. Now comes the fun part - cutting out shapes along the folded edges! Unfold your paper masterpiece, and voila! You've got yourself a beautiful snowflake ready to adorn your home.

If you're feeling more adventurous, grab some popsicle sticks and glue them together in a star shape. Once the glue has dried, use white pipe cleaners or twine to wrap around each arm of the star, creating delightful patterns reminiscent of real snow crystals. Hang these sparkling creations on your Christmas tree or attach them to gift packages for an extra special touch.
